Azeri President will not to participate in 60th session of UN General Assembly
05 September 2005 [09:20] -
TODAY.AZ
Azerbaijani President Ilham Aliyev does not plan to participate in the 60th session of the UN General Assembly to be held in New York in September 2005.
The Azerbaijani President’s Apparat informed Trend about it.
